No More Hostility

For he himself is our peace, who has made us both one and has broken down in his flesh the dividing wall of hostility by abolishing the law of commandments expressed in ordinances, that he might create in himself one new man in place of the two, so making peace, and might reconcile us both to God in one body through the cross, thereby killing the hostility.
Ephesians 2:14–16

+
No More Hostility

What we meant for war and hostility, God meant for peace. The division our sinful heart created, Jesus united. What was broken in sin, Jesus made new in him. He is our peace. It seems so odd that one who dies on the cross is life. That in the hostility of his crucifixion, he would grant life to the world, but that is exactly what has happened. In his body on the cross, he has broken down all hostility, united us to him, united us to each other (to the church), and made us new and without spot or blemish. We have been reconciled to God by the death of Jesus.
